Handyman rates generally depend on the scope of your project, the quality of materials selected, and how much time the repair takes. Complex jobs involving structural work, specialized electrical, or plumbing upgrades usually push costs higher than simple furniture assembly or minor patching. If you have specific parts already purchased, that can lower labor time. Because every home has different needs, we don't provide flat rates online.

A handyman handles a variety of home repair and maintenance tasks. This can include fixing leaky pipes, patching drywall, installing shelves, assembling furniture, and minor electrical or plumbing work. They are your go-to for many of the smaller projects that keep your Fresno home in good working order.

Be cautious if a handyman asks for a large upfront payment, provides vague or unclear estimates, or cannot offer references. A professional will be transparent about costs and their process. Always ensure they are licensed and insured for your protection when working on your Fresno property.
